Morocco grain imports rise by 39% in Jan-Apr 2001 period
Moroccan imports of cereals were worth up to April 2001 3.15 billion DH, (US$ 286 million) increasing by 39% compared to the 2.26 billion DH-worth of imports recorded last year (US$ 205.4 million).

Europe supports strategic backing to south-Mediterranean countries
The European Union is projecting to extend strategic backing to its partners in the south Mediterranean, as part of the Euro-Mediterranean partnership new orientation, said Thursday Chris Patten, European foreign relations Commissioner, expected in Morocco on Monday.

UN to host international media encounter on question of palestine
Prominent journalists and Middle East experts, including senior officials and lawmakers from Israel and the Palestinian Authority, will gather in Paris this June 18-19 at an international media encounter on the question of Palestine, the UN announced Wednesday.

Arab stock market statutes drafted, official
Secretary general of the union of Arab stock exchanges, Safak Alrukaibi, said in Beirut Wednesday that the key statutory regulations for the launch of a common Arab stock market have been drafted.

New Omrah regime guarantees pilgrims' rights, Saudi official
The new regime regulating the Omrah (minor pilgrimage) set forth by Saudi authorities will guarantee to pilgrims the right to get the services for which they pay, said Saudi pilgrimage minister, Iyad Ben Amine Madani.
